책 소개
Post Carbon Cities examines how peak oil and global warming are creating new uncertainties for cities of all sizes. It explains how local decision makers can address the energy and climate challenges of the twenty-first century by:
- breaking community dependence on oil
- stopping community contributions to global warming
- preparing the community to thrive in a time of energy and climate uncertainty
